Distance between Ottawa ON and Cobourg ON
The distance from Ottawa to Cobourg is 336 kilometers by road including 332 kilometers on motorways. Road takes approximately 3 hours and 23 minutes and goes through Brockville, Kingston, Belleville, Kemptville, Gananoque, Napanee and Tyendinaga.
